                      It was a little late for me when I posted the info on the mods for the Raptor L&C power supply. What was intended was .... I set the no load voltage at 5.01 volts. With a 4.75 ohm load, it measured 4.94 volts.

                      Why a load resistance of 4.75 ohms? The ATX specification says the 5vsb should be 5 volts plus or minus five per cent. That would be .25 volts either direction. Since a load resistor should reduce the voltage, I figured that this circuit should be capable of producing one amp at the lowest permissible voltage, which would be 4.75 volts. Using ohm's law, I simply calculated the needed load resistor based on 4.75 volts at one amp. I found a 6 ohm 50 watt resistor. I paralleled a 25 ohm 10 watt resistor across it. Then to tweak it I paralleled a 470 ohm 2 watt resistor across the other two. Resistance came out close enough. At 4.94 volts, that would be a little more than one amp, but was close enough for me.

                      The DM311 chip has a power FET inside. Therefore, a power transistor is not needed for the circuit. Check out the data sheet on DM311. It is very impressive.

                          The markings on my pc board are L1, L2, and C3. My line filter coil is labeled LF1, and the capacitor installed is labeled CX1. I am assuming that the manufacturer could use the LF1 position as on my board, or use the L1 or L2 position for a toroid coil. The C3 is probably a capacitor option, either to add another capacitor, or to use with a toroid coil when used.

                          My pc board has (on the output side) the option of using either a 16 pin chip or a 20 pin chip for the pwm/supervisor. I see some other places for parts not installed and some unused parts jumpered. Again, I think this is a matter of options the manufacturer uses depending on wattage and quality.

                          I am NOT an engineer, but for a 200 watt or so psu, I don't think you will gain much by adding additional line filtering.

                          In my opinion, the most gain comes from changing the input and output filter capacitors, modifying the 5vsb circuit, and adding the line filter you have already added.

                          My 5vsb modification has been implemented on the Raptor L&C 400 watt? unit, a SeaSonic 250 watt unit, and a Bestec 250 watt mobo killer (former mobo killer!). It works well on all of them.

                                  everell: I think the Powmax you have is not a LP6100 but rather a LP7700 variant (as indicated by the transformers). I believe LP6100 has a different design using two 8-pin ICs: a 3842/3843 as the PWM controller and another 8-pin IC responsible for monitoring the voltages on the secondary side (not sure if it's a supervisory chip like the TPS3510P or a dual-voltage comparator like the DBL393, though). Instead of having an isolation transformer, it has 3 optocouplers. The silkscreen for the input filtering is also different.
